Lake Lanier and Georgia’s Special Olympics

Written by 

Supporters of Georgia’s Special Olympics will be riding the wind on Lake Lanier September 11-13th during the Sail for Champions event. The race is open to all sailing enthusiasts for participation - and spectators are also encouraged to come watch the fun.

Each year, Special Olympics Georgia is fortunate to partner with the Southern Sailing Club to host  our annual Open Sailing Regatta.  This year, the event will take place on the weekend of September 11-13 at Sunrise Cove Marina on Lake Lanier.

Sail for Champions fee includes skipper registration and reception on Friday afternoon, sailing on Saturday with a skipper’s party and reception in the evening, and more sailing on Sunday with an awards ceremony.

The tax-deductable registration fee is $250. Skippers are encouraged to seek donations from their local communities, friends, family members, co-workers, employees, and many others. The skipper who raises the most money wins 2 AirTran tickets and an additional package forth coming!

The Lake Lanier Convention & Visitors Bureau was founded in 1992 and serves the hospitality and travel industry. The bureau markets Gainesville, Oakwood, Flowery Branch, Lake Lanier Islands and other areas of Hall County throughout the Southeast and supports marketing of major events.
